Handover Note – Director to Director

Hi Maren,

As I step back from the Quillford file, here's where things stand. Our approach to acquiring Bramlet Systems is at the informal diligence stage — their founder is warm but cagey on valuation. Sales leads should keep treating Bramlet as a normal partner until told otherwise; no hints in client calls, please. Tomas has the data-room checklist. Below is the confidential plan you'll need for the steering call.

board note of kadug-tawig: Only 5 of the 100 pilot accounts renewed Oliath, so a churn review is set for April 15.

# Approvals: Currency Rounding

New folks, heads up: rounding in Pennygrove conversions is trickier than it looks. Any change touching the rounding logic — even a one-liner — needs an approval before merge, because tiny errors add up fast across millions of transactions. Don't self-approve, ever. The person who signs off on all rounding changes is named below.

account owner for bafog-tagep: Rusius Fraiel Aldeth

### v3.8.2 — Key rotation + timezone fixes

Report exports from Tallygrove now respect the workspace timezone instead of silently assuming UTC — sorry, Perth folks. We also rotated the export-service signing key as part of the quarterly schedule, so old bundles won't verify anymore. Update your verification config accordingly. The new signing key is:

release key, yagaf-fajog: bky6_wiyAZ6

// Encoding sniffing for user-uploaded text files in Saltgrass.
// We check BOM first, then a capped statistical pass (8 KB max)
// to avoid unbounded reads on hostile uploads. Ambiguous files
// fall back to this constant rather than guessing, which closed
// the smuggling vector flagged in the last audit. Fixed as of the
// build noted below.

trace token, bawif-tajof: htk14_21e308fc7b4137

### Runbook: Websocket reconnect storm (Pelton Relay)

When the Pelton Relay drops its upstream, clients reconnect without jitter and can overwhelm the broker within a minute. First, confirm the storm by checking the connection-rate dashboard; anything above 500 attempts per second confirms it. Enable the jitter flag on the relay config and restart nodes one at a time, oldest first. To verify client session counts are draining correctly, query the session database using the connection string below.

warehouse DSN: clickhouse://tameth_svc:8HsqEav@db-147c.halixcloud.corp:5432/tamael